Packing
In most of Switzerland, dress is casual. City dress is more formal. Men would be wise to pack a jacket and tie if dining in some of the expensive restaurants, even in mountain resorts; otherwise, a button-up shirt or elegant sweater are standard at night. Also keep in mind that sneakers or jeans won't cut it for most upscale restaurants or clubs, even when paired with a good shirt. Women wear skirts more frequently here than in the United States, though anything fashionable is fine. Except at the chicest hotels in international resorts, you won't need formal evening dress.
